Rattling Racing
Mostly Old Skool photos & more to do with rattling than racing.
Friday, 29 April 2011
Bristol Auto Italia Street Festival
The old part of the city was taken over again this year by the Italians. Why can't it be like this every Saturday?
No comments:
Post a Comment
Newer Post
Older Post
Home
Subscribe to:
Post Comments (Atom)
No comments:
Post a Comment